The 30/500 co-codamol is basically 30mg of codeine and 500mg of paracetamol. If you take 1 co-codamol and 1 paracetamol you would not be increasing the paracetamol dose, you would just be losing 30mg of the codeine which is the bit that makes you lightheaded and sleepy. Just don't take more than 1000mg of paracetamol in any one dose of tablets. I hope that makes senseBut on the packet it says not to take other paracetamol products with it???
